The baby name Astleigh is a girl name, 2 syllables long and is pronounced "As-tlee".
Astleigh is English and Old English in Origin.
Astleigh is a unique name that is primarily used as a feminine given name. The name Astleigh is of English origin and is derived from the Old English words "æsc" meaning "ash tree" and "leah" meaning "woodland clearing". The name Astleigh has been in use since the 19th century and is not very common. It is often considered a modern and trendy name and has gained popularity in recent years.
